**Changelog — Ledgerlens audit-log viewer (v4.2)**

The setting `AUDITVIEW_API_SECRET` has been renamed to `LEDGERLENS_READER_TOKEN` to align with the service rename completed last sprint. Both names work in this release; the old one logs a deprecation warning and will be dropped in v4.4. The token gates read access to the export endpoint and the redaction preview. For the release cut, regenerate the environment files for staging and production so that each includes this line:

sealed setting: LEDGER_TOKEN20=6148d35bbb480b0ab79e

## Background: The Stale-Cache Incident (Fernwheel)

New team members should understand why Fernwheel's cache layer invalidates so aggressively. In a past incident, the pricing cache served entries up to nine hours old because invalidation events were dropped during a broker failover, and no TTL backstop existed. The fix added a hard 15-minute TTL and a reconciliation sweep, both of which you will see referenced throughout this runbook. The full postmortem, including the timeline and remediation list, is available on our internal page.

wiki page, fawef-hahap: https://gitlab.qirvanworks.corp/view/browse/display/962456f900a8

Alert: ReminderRelay, the appointment reminder job for the Larkmoor Clinic network, failed to enqueue SMS batches twice this week. Root cause appears to be a stale credential rotation in the Quillbatch scheduler; retries masked the issue until Tuesday's backlog exceeded the two-hour threshold. Patient-facing impact was limited to delayed reminders, no missed appointments confirmed. The Orenfall platform team is adding a canary check before Friday. Questions or duplicate reports should be sent to the address below.

escalation mailbox, kaweg-kahif: druwyn.sordor@nelvroworks.corp

Quarterly Planning Note — For the Incoming Director

Our Q4 cash-flow forecast shows a tightening position driven by slower receivables from the Dorwell account and the Ashcombe plant upgrade. Mitigations under consideration include staggered supplier payments and drawing on the Ferncliff facility. Detailed schedules are attached for your review. The confidential note below outlines how these measures fit the broader plan.

internal memo for tagef-hadup: Gross margin on Ulaath came in at 15 percent against a plan of 5 percent. Only 7 of the 120 pilot accounts renewed Ulaath, so a churn review is set for October 15.